Dont bother, the stock cold air intake is well known to be very low restriction- the aftermarket ones make little improvement, if any, and apparently some are very bad letting water in.
Yore better off spending your money elsewhere - eg.: , catback exhaust, upgraded intercooler, etc.

the stock one is the best option unless you want to pay for the carbonio one. Just take a look at the turbo sitting next to the airbox, if you put an intake then you need to get heatshield.
